Share of employment in agriculture vs. share of population living in rural areas in Botswana
Botswana: Share of employment in agriculture vs. share of population living in rural areas was 18.0% in 2023. ▬ Flat
Share of employment in agriculture vs. share of population living in rural areas in Botswana, 1991–2023
Source: ILO via World Bank – processed by Our World in Data. Measured in %.
Analysis
In 2023, share of employment in agriculture vs. share of population living in rural areas in Botswana stood at 18.0%.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 2.0% on the previous year and down 10.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, share of employment in agriculture vs. share of population living in rural areas in Botswana peaked at 29.1% in 2006 and was at its lowest, 14.9%, in 2019.
Botswana ranks 86th of 186 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

About this data
The share of people employed in agriculture includes working-age people with a job in farming, forestry, fishing, and related activities, including those temporarily absent.
